High Plains Comedy Festival and Comedy Works Entertainment present David Cross: Oh Come On.

Emmy Award winner and Grammy Award nominee David Cross is an inventive performer, writer, and producer on stage and screens both big and small.

Cross returned to the road in January of 2016, six years after his last stand-up tour. Named one of the "Top 100 Stand-Up Comedians of All Time" by Comedy Central, Cross launched his “Making America Great Again!” tour in San Diego, CA and toured around the US. Cross took his tour to Europe for the first time ever, and also performed throughout Canada.

His new series, Bliss, is set to premier on Sky TV in the UK in February 2018. The inventive series is about a travel writer who has two families, and neither knows of the others existence.

IFC premiered the long-awaited third season of Todd Margaret, created by and starring Cross as an ill-equipped American who finds himself running the London sales office of the energy drink company for which he works. The original iteration, The Increasingly Poor Decisions of Todd Margaret, aired on IFC from 2010 to 2012.

Cross reteamed with his Mr. Show collaborator and co-creator, Bob Odenkirk, to create Mr. Show with Bob and David, a four-episode revamp of the iconic sketch comedy series, which premiered November 2015 on Netflix. He also had a guest arc on the Netflix breakout comedy Unbreakable Kimmy Schmidt, as lawyer Russ Snyder, who finds himself in an unlikely relationship with fallen socialite Jacqueline White (Jane Krakowski).

On the big screen, Cross has appeared in the independent features, Kill Your Darlings and the dramedy It's a Disaster. Other film credits include Abel, Year One, Christopher Guest’s Waiting for Guffman, Men in Black (I and II), Ghost World, Michel Gondry’s Eternal Sunshine of the Spotless Mind, Pitch Perfect 2, I’m Not There, and provided his vocal talents for several animated films, including Megamind, the Kung Fu Panda franchise, and Curious George.

On television, Cross reprised his beloved role as Dr. Tobias Fünke' on the fourth season of Arrested Development on Netflix. During its original critically acclaimed, Emmy Award-winning run on FOX, Cross was twice-nominated as part of the ensemble cast for a Screen Actors Guild Award.
